From: Hongbo Zheng <zhenghong...@huawei.com>

Add support for query Rx descriptor status in hns3 driver. Check the
descriptor specified and provide the status information of the
corresponding descriptor.

@@ -4258,6 +4259,41 @@ hns3_tx_done_cleanup(void *txq, uint32_t free_cnt)
 }
 
 int
+hns3_dev_rx_descriptor_status(void *rx_queue, uint16_t offset)
+{
+       volatile struct hns3_desc *rxdp;
+       struct hns3_rx_queue *rxq;
+       struct rte_eth_dev *dev;
+       uint32_t bd_base_info;
+       uint16_t desc_id;
+
+       rxq = (struct hns3_rx_queue *)rx_queue;
+       if (offset >= rxq->nb_rx_desc)
+               return -EINVAL;
+
+       desc_id = (rxq->next_to_use + offset) % rxq->nb_rx_desc;
+       rxdp = &rxq->rx_ring[desc_id];
+       bd_base_info = rte_le_to_cpu_32(rxdp->rx.bd_base_info);
+       dev = &rte_eth_devices[rxq->port_id];
+       if (dev->rx_pkt_burst == hns3_recv_pkts ||
+           dev->rx_pkt_burst == hns3_recv_scattered_pkts) {
+               if (offset >= rxq->nb_rx_desc - rxq->rx_free_hold)
+                       return RTE_ETH_RX_DESC_UNAVAIL;
+       } else if (dev->rx_pkt_burst == hns3_recv_pkts_vec ||
+                  dev->rx_pkt_burst == hns3_recv_pkts_vec_sve){
+               if (offset >= rxq->nb_rx_desc - rxq->rx_rearm_nb)
+                       return RTE_ETH_RX_DESC_UNAVAIL;
+       } else {
+               return RTE_ETH_RX_DESC_UNAVAIL;
+       }
+
+       if (!(bd_base_info & BIT(HNS3_RXD_VLD_B)))
+               return RTE_ETH_RX_DESC_AVAIL;
+       else
+               return RTE_ETH_RX_DESC_DONE;
+}
+
